So you’ve finally saved enough money for a trip to Orlando, Florida. If you want to know how to stretch your budget while there, read on. As we all know, Orlando can be a costly tourist destination, and, if your’re not careful you could over extend your budget in the very first day or two.

One of the best ways to avoid this is to thoroughly plan your activities in advance. How can vacation planning save you money? It saves cash by elimationg those costly unorganized splurges that can happen quickly while on vacation.

Another great way to save money on your vacation to Orlando is to go to the local pancake restaurants and get the free savings coupon books in the lobby. They also are available at the welcome centers. These books contain a variety of coupon savings for all the major attractions, restaurants and hotels and more! These are not just cents off coupons, but, savings can be up to 50% or more.

Finally, one of the biggest savings you will find is to travel during the “off” seasons. It is at these times that the vast majority of attractions and hotels offer the biggest values.Taking advantage of these savings can wind up causing you to spend much less for your trip than anticipated, making your vacation twice as much fun!

Also, keep in mind that many of the area hotels offer free transporation to shopping and the larger attractions. When you book your hotel stay, make sure to inquire as to whether they offer transportation. The gas savings using hotel transportation can significantly decrease your vacation costs.
